By leveraging simulation, AISIN has overcome the limitations of traditional scenario coverage, enabling verification of AI and system logic across a broader range of risks and use cases. Even rare edge cases, where data is often scarce, can be rigorously tested in a virtual environment, establishing a more reliable product development and verification framework.
Cloud-enabled tools provided a “single source of truth” for distributed engineering and product teams. Simulations, maps, and validation data could be shared and reviewed in real time, bridging gaps between stakeholders and expediting feedback cycles across the AISIN-OEM system.
